免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

苹果签名证书怎么创建

苹果签名证书是一种由苹果公司提供的数字证书,用于验证iOS和macOS应用程序的身份和完整性。通过使用苹果签名证书,开发人员可以将他们的应用程序上传到苹果应用商店,以便用户可以下载和安装它们。本文将详细介绍苹果签名证书的创建原理和步骤。

1. 创建证书签名请求

首先,您需要在苹果开发者门户网站上创建一个证书签名请求。苹果开发者门户网站是一个用于管理iOS和macOS应用程序的开发者帐户。在该网站上,您可以创建证书、标识符、设备和应用程序等。

要创建证书签名请求,请遵循以下步骤:

1.1 登录苹果开发者门户网站并选择“证书、标识符和配置文件”。

1.2 选择“证书”选项卡,然后单击“创建证书”。

1.3 选择“证书签名请求(CSR)”选项,然后单击“继续”。

1.4 在“CSR 生成器”页面上,输入您的姓名和电子邮件地址,然后选择“保存到磁盘”选项。这将创建一个证书签名请求文件。

2. 创建证书

接下来,您需要使用证书签名请求文件创建证书。证书是一种数字文件,用于验证应用程序的身份和完整性。

要创建证书,请遵循以下步骤:

2.1 回到苹果开发者门户网站,并选择“证书、标识符和配置文件”。

2.2 选择“证书”选项卡,然后单击“创建证书”。

2.3 选择“iOS App Development”或“Mac Development”选项,然后单击“继续”。

2.4 在“证书签名请求(CSR)”页面上,单击“选择文件”,然后选择您之前创建的证书签名请求文件。然后单击“继续”。

2.5 在“证书生成器”页面上,单击“下载”按钮。这将创建一个证书文件。

3. 导出证书

现在,您需要将证书文件导出到Mac或Windows计算机上。这将使您能够在Xcode中使用证书来签名和部署应用程序。

要导出证书,请遵循以下步骤:

3.1 在苹果开发者门户网站上,选择“证书、标识符和配置文件”。

3.2 选择“证书”选项卡,然后找到您刚刚创建的证书。

3.3 单击证书名称,然后单击“下载”。

3.4 在“导出私钥”对话框中,选择“继续”,然后选择将证书导出到计算机上的位置。

4. 在Xcode中使用证书

现在,您已经创建了一个苹果签名证书,并将其导出到计算机上。接下来,您可以在Xcode中使用证书来签名和部署应用程序。

要在Xcode中使用证书,请遵循以下步骤:

4.1 打开Xcode并打开您的项目。

4.2 在项目导航器中,选择项目文件。

4.3 选择“General”选项卡,然后找到“Signing”部分。

4.4 单击“+”按钮,然后选择您之前导入的证书文件。

4.5 单击“OK”按钮,然后保存您的更改。

总结:

苹果签名证书是一种数字证书,用于验证iOS和macOS应用程序的身份和完整性。通过使用苹果签名证书,开发人员可以将他们的应用程序上传到苹果应用商店,以便用户可以下载和安装它们。要创建苹果签名证书,您需要在苹果开发者门户网站上创建一个证书签名请求,使用证书签名请求创建证书,将证书导出到计算机上,然后在Xcode中使用证书来签名和部署应用程序。


相关知识:
要求客户端证书苹果
客户端证书是一种用于验证客户端身份的数字证书,通常用于安全连接和身份验证。客户端证书是一种数字证书,其包含了客户端的公钥和相关的身份信息,以便于在安全连接中进行验证。苹果公司作为一家全球知名的科技公司,其在互联网领域也有着广泛的应用。苹果公司提供了多种安全
2023-04-07
苹果跳出来证书什么的
苹果跳出来证书是指在使用苹果设备时,当用户尝试打开某些应用程序时,设备会弹出一个警告框,提示用户该应用程序未受信任,需要用户确认后才能打开。这种情况通常出现在用户尝试安装第三方应用程序或者使用企业级应用程序的时候。苹果跳出来证书的原理是基于苹果设备的安全机
2023-04-07
苹果证书相关
苹果证书是苹果公司为其开发者以及用户提供的一种安全认证机制,旨在确保应用程序和设备的安全性和可靠性。在苹果生态系统中,证书被广泛应用于应用程序签名、设备管理、数据加密等方面,具有非常重要的作用。一、证书的基本概念证书是一种数字证明文件,用于验证某个实体的身
2023-04-07
苹果证书revoke
苹果证书revoke,也就是苹果证书吊销,是苹果公司为了保障iOS设备的安全性而采取的一种措施。苹果证书是苹果公司颁发给开发者的一种数字证书,用于验证开发者的身份和应用程序的真实性。当苹果发现某个开发者或应用程序存在安全漏洞或违反相关规定时,就会采取吊销证
2023-04-07
苹果自动打包证书
苹果自动打包证书是苹果公司提供的一项自动化打包工具,可以帮助开发者快速打包发布应用程序。该工具可以自动化完成证书、配置文件的生成和应用程序的打包,大大减轻了开发者的工作量和时间成本。苹果自动打包证书的原理是利用了苹果公司提供的自动化打包工具xcodebui
2023-04-07
苹果打包证书贴吧
苹果打包证书是指开发者在开发应用程序时,需要将应用程序进行打包并签名,以便在苹果应用商店中发布和分发。打包证书是苹果开发者账号中的一项重要证书,它用于证明应用程序的开发者身份,并保障应用程序在发布和分发过程中的安全性和可靠性。打包证书的原理是在苹果开发者账
2023-04-07
苹果开发者证书能共用吗
苹果开发者证书是苹果公司为开发者提供的一种数字证书,用于验证开发者身份和应用程序的合法性。每个开发者账户都可以购买若干个开发者证书,每个证书可以用于签名不同的应用程序。那么,苹果开发者证书能否共用呢?本文将对此进行详细介绍。首先,需要明确的是,苹果开发者证
2023-04-07
苹果app显示签名到期
苹果应用程序的签名到期是指苹果公司对开发者创建的应用程序进行数字签名的证书过期。这些数字签名证书是苹果公司为开发者提供的一种安全机制,用于确保应用程序的完整性和来源可信度。一旦数字签名证书到期,应用程序将无法在iOS设备上运行,因为iOS系统将不再信任该应
2023-04-07
iosapp签名到期
iOS App 签名到期是指在 iOS 开发中,由于应用程序签名证书过期,导致应用程序无法在设备上运行的问题。在 iOS 开发中,每个应用程序都必须签名才能在设备上运行。这个签名过程可以理解为一个数字证书,证明应用程序是由开发者签名并且可信的。iOS 应用
2023-04-07
ios13
iOS 13.4 外设证书是指在 iOS 13.4 及以上版本中,可以使用 MFi 认证的外设通过 Lightning 或 USB 接口连接到 iPhone 或 iPad 上,并且可以通过 iOS 设备的应用程序进行控制和通信。这个功能对于许多开发者和制造
2023-04-07
ios10信任证书安装
iOS 10信任证书安装是指在iOS 10系统中,通过安装证书来建立起与某个网站或服务器的信任关系,以便能够在iOS设备上访问该网站或服务器的资源。本文将详细介绍iOS 10信任证书安装的原理和步骤。一、iOS 10信任证书安装的原理在iOS 10系统中,
2023-04-07
ios ipad签名
iOS iPad签名是指在iPad设备上安装未经过官方认证的应用程序,也称为越狱(Jailbreak)。在正常情况下,iOS设备只能安装Apple Store中的应用程序,而越狱后,用户可以通过其他方式安装未经过官方认证的应用程序。本文将详细介绍iOS i
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4